Formability of ABO3 perovskites

Journal of Alloys and Compounds, 2004
Abstract Regularities governing perovskite formability are investigated, by using empirical structure map methods and a total of 197 binary oxide systems. Each of the 197 systems belongs to one of the three groups (A 2 O–B 2 O 5 , AO–BO 2 and A 2 O 3 –B 2 O 3 ), and among them only 121 systems have a perovskite compound.

Formability of Micro-Tubes in Hydroforming

AIP Conference Proceedings, 2011
Micro‐hydroforming is a down‐scaled metal forming process, based on the expansion of micro‐tubes by internal pressurization within a die cavity. The objective of micro‐hydroforming is to provide a technology for the economic mass production of complex shaped hollow micro‐components.

Formability of superplastic PbSn60 alloy

Materials Letters, 2005
Abstract The forming limit diagram of superplastic PbSn60 alloy was investigated in this paper. The superplastic sheet was bulged using dies with aspect ratios of 1:1, 15:11, 5:3 and 5:2, at the constant gas pressure and at the temperature of 293 K.
